    With the Satellist dish lined up to Astra 28.2E I've been getting all the regular channels (BBC, ITV etc.) just fine until recently.

    Currently every Channel is perfect except for BBC One/Two/Three/News, which will either appear as if they have patchy reception or no signal at all.

    I've just rescanned those channels again using the numbers churned out here (and the sticky thread in this forum, same numbers): http://www.lyngsat.com/28east.html

    Still no luck, the 4 BBC channels are patchy as hell, though the 5-6 BBC Sport Red Button ones are oddly enough all perfect.

    Does anybody know what the problem may be?

    Those channels are currently all that remain on Astra 2D following the move of the other channels to Astra 1N in the last week. They are due to be moved on Friday when you should get them at full strength again. I can get them today but on slightly reduced signal level on a 1 metre dish.

    Ah so come the weekend the signal for those should improve, or I'll need to tune in Astra 1N as well as keeping 2D for all the other channels?


  • Registered Users, Registered Users 2 Posts: 234 ✭✭Brian h


    No need to retune as the frequencies currently used on Astra 2D will be the same on Astra 1N. It will all happen by itself.
